Amylin (IAPP), feline

CAS No. ——

Amylin (IAPP), feline ( —— )

产品货号. M30218 CAS No. ——

Amylin (IAPP), feline is the peptide subunit of amyloid found in pancreatic islets of type 2 diabetic patients and in insulinomas.
